When everyone was worried about what Google can do with our search log AOL
decided to release the data to everyone at their own will. As stated on TechChurch a 500MB archive containing 20M search records from over 500k aol users was available for download from AOL?s site.
To protect user?s privacy AOL usernames were replaced with a unique id, the problem here is that even with this protection messure you can still find all searches a user has done and with a bit of skill you can match usernames to the ids provided by AOL.
